Description

Bernardine Evaristo's life story is a testament to courage and determination. Born into a world marked by racism, she found solace in the arts and went on to become a trailblazing writer, theatre-maker, teacher, mentor, and activist.

Through her journey, Bernardine charts her rebellion against the mainstream and her lifelong commitment to community and creativity. With unflinching honesty, she shares her experiences of love, loss, and self-discovery, offering vital insights into the nature of race, class, feminism, sexuality, and ageing in modern Britain.

This is a powerful manifesto for anyone who has ever felt on the margins, seeking to make their mark on history. A deeply personal and inspiring account that will resonate with readers looking for a story of resilience and hope.
